The Role

This is a hands-on lead position, responsible for taking marketing analytics beyond current capacity. You’ll:

  • Own end-to-end marketing analytics across CRM, paid media, lifecycle, and subscription funnels
  • Develop and maintain robust, continuously learning LTV models tied to attribution cohorts
  • Build and own forecasts that tie marketing performance to spend and growth targets
  • Design and interpret uplift/incrementality experiments where attribution is weak
  • Provide attribution oversight across PC vs mobile pipelines, ensuring accuracy and reliability
  • Partner with marketing leadership, finance, and exec teams to deliver clear, actionable insights
  • Act as a mentor/partner to the current Senior Marketing Analyst

You’ll be embedded in Marketing with support from data engineering and data science, ensuring best practice and high-quality outputs

Your Skills & Experience

  • LTV Modelling – robust, continuously improving models tied to attribution cohorts
  • Forecasting – building and owning forecasts that link spend to growth outcomes
  • Uplift / Incrementality – designing and interpreting experiments where attribution falls short
  • Advanced SQL
  • Data storytelling – translating complex analytics into clear recommendations for marketers, CFO, and CEO
  • Media Mix Modelling (MMM) – familiar with methods, data needs, vendors, and evaluation (nice to have)
  • Attribution oversight – deep understanding of pipeline differences (PC vs mobile), data flows, and validation (nice to have)
  • Vendor literacy – able to evaluate, run RFPs, and manage third-party partners (nice to have)
